A Wonderful Day Trip from Marrakesh to The Wind City

Escape the energetic souks of Marrakech for a refreshing day trip to the coastal treasure of Essaouira. This picturesque walled city, formerly known as Mogador, offers a welcome change of pace with its relaxed atmosphere and stunning ocean views. Savour the salty air, watch the local artisans at work in the medina, and perhaps even try your hand at windsurfing – Essaouira is renowned for its reliable winds! Various travel companies offer comfortable transportation services, making it straightforward to visit this special corner of Morocco.
